'Rings' Gets Release Date, New 'Paranormal Activity' and 'Friday the 13th' Are Rescheduled
Movie

'Rings', which is a reboot of 'The Ring', is set for release in November, while the new 'Paranormal Activity' and 'Friday the 13th' are pushed back.

AceShowbiz -

Paramount has announced new dates for its horror releases. On Tuesday, January 27, it was revealed that "Rings", the reboot of "The Ring", would hit theaters in the U.S. on November 13. The studio's other projects, the new "Paranormal Activity" and "Friday the 13th" reboot are also rescheduled.

"Paranormal Activity: The Ghost Dimension", which previously was set to be released on March 13, 2015, is now pushed back to October 23, 2015. "Friday the 13th (2016)" is out on May 13, 2016. It originally was targeted for release on November 13, 2015.

The first American version of "The Ring" was released in 2002 with Naomi Watts as the lead actress. The upcoming "Rings" features Matilda Lutz who apparently will be the recipient of the scary videotape. F. Javier Gutierrez directs the movie with script by Aviva Goldsman, David Loucka and Jacon Aaron Estes. Walter Parkes and Laurie MacDonald are producing.
